Absorbable Sutures Sales Market Outlook
The global absorbable sutures market is projected to reach approximately USD 5.5 billion by 2035, expanding at a compound annual growth rate (CAGR) of around 6.5% during the forecast period from 2025 to 2035. The rising prevalence of chronic diseases and the growing number of surgical procedures worldwide are significant drivers contributing to the robust growth of this market. Moreover, the increasing preference for minimally invasive surgeries, coupled with advancements in surgical techniques and materials, further fuels market expansion. The enhanced focus on patient safety and the need for efficient wound healing are also pivotal factors that support the growth of the absorbable sutures market. As healthcare facilities and providers recognize the benefits of absorbable sutures, including reduced risk of infection and elimination of suture removal procedures, the demand for these products is expected to rise substantially.

By Product Type
Natural Sutures :
Natural sutures, such as catgut, are derived from collagen obtained from the intestines of animals. These types of sutures have been used for centuries due to their biocompatibility and effective absorption rates. Their primary advantage lies in their ability to promote healing while being gradually absorbed by the body over time. Natural sutures are often preferred in cases where minimal scar formation is desired. However, their use has been declining due to the introduction of synthetic alternatives that offer more predictable absorption rates and less variability. Despite this, natural sutures still hold a significant share in specific applications, particularly in general surgeries and gynecological procedures where tissue integration is vital.
Synthetic Sutures :
Synthetic sutures are manufactured from various polymers and are designed to provide consistent performance and predictable absorption rates. Common materials include polyglycolic acid and polyglactin, which are favored for their strength and ease of handling. The use of synthetic sutures is prevalent across various surgical applications, including orthopedic and plastic surgeries. Their advantages include reduced tissue reactivity, enhanced knot security, and broad availability. Additionally, synthetic sutures can be engineered to suit specific surgical needs, leading to their increasing adoption in modern surgical practices. The demand for synthetic sutures is on the rise, driven by ongoing innovations and the growing emphasis on patient safety and surgical outcomes.
Composite Sutures :
Composite sutures are designed to combine the properties of both natural and synthetic materials, aiming to enhance performance in various surgical applications. By leveraging the advantages of both types, composite sutures provide unique benefits such as improved tensile strength and better absorption profiles. These sutures are particularly beneficial in complex surgeries where multifaceted tissue approximation is required. The increasing complexity of surgical procedures and the need for versatile suture materials are driving the growth of the composite sutures segment. As surgeons seek solutions that can perform well across a range of environments, the market for composite sutures is expected to expand considerably.
Monofilament Sutures :
Monofilament sutures consist of a single, solid strand of material, which minimizes tissue trauma and decreases the risk of infection. These sutures are highly favored in delicate surgeries, such as ophthalmic and vascular procedures, due to their smooth passage through tissues. Additionally, monofilament sutures exhibit minimal capillarity, meaning they do not harbor bacteria or fluids, further enhancing their safety profile. The increasing demand for surgical precision and the need for materials that reduce healing time are propelling the monofilament suture market. As surgical techniques evolve, the adoption of monofilament sutures is likely to increase significantly across different specialties.
Multifilament Sutures :
Multifilament sutures are composed of multiple strands twisted or braided together, resulting in increased flexibility and ease of handling. They are particularly advantageous in applications requiring strong knot security and stability. The multifilament structure allows for better tissue approximation, making them suitable for various surgical procedures, including orthopedic and general surgeries. However, these sutures can be associated with increased tissue reactivity and infection risk compared to monofilament sutures. The growth of the multifilament suture market is driven by ongoing advancements in suture technology and an increasing understanding of the unique benefits they provide in complex surgical contexts.

By Material Type
Polyglactin :
Polyglactin sutures are made from a copolymer of glycolide and lactide, which provides excellent tensile strength and predictable absorption rates. These sutures are widely used in various surgical procedures, particularly in soft tissue approximation and ligation. Polyglactin sutures are known for their minimal tissue reactivity and smooth passage through tissues, making them a popular choice among surgeons. As the demand for reliable and efficient wound closure options continues to grow, the market for polyglactin sutures is expected to expand significantly, supported by advancements in manufacturing techniques and ongoing innovations in suture technology.
Poliglecaprone :
Poliglecaprone sutures are synthetic absorbable sutures known for their excellent handling properties and low tissue reactivity. They are particularly suited for applications requiring a secure knot, such as in gynecological and orthopedic surgeries. The rapid absorption profile of poliglecaprone sutures allows for effective wound closure while minimizing the risk of complications associated with suture retention. The increasing preference for poliglecaprone sutures in various surgical procedures is driven by the ongoing advancements in suture technology and the growing emphasis on patient safety, which is expected to propel market growth in this segment.
Polydioxanone :
Polydioxanone (PDO) sutures are synthetic absorbable sutures recognized for their superior tensile strength and extended absorption profile. These sutures are widely used in various surgical procedures, including cardiovascular and plastic surgeries, due to their excellent stability and minimal tissue reactivity. The unique properties of PDO sutures enable surgeons to achieve optimal wound closure while providing long-term support during the healing process. As the demand for high-performance sutures continues to rise, the market for polydioxanone sutures is expected to grow, supported by ongoing innovations and the increasing number of surgical procedures.
Polyglycolic Acid :
Polyglycolic acid (PGA) sutures are highly absorbable surgical sutures that offer excellent handling and knot security. They are characterized by their rapid absorption rate and minimal tissue irritation, making them suitable for various applications, including gastrointestinal and soft tissue surgeries. The flexibility and strength of PGA sutures provide surgeons with reliable closure options, enhancing patient safety and recovery times. The increasing adoption of PGA sutures in surgical practices, driven by the demand for effective wound closure solutions, is expected to propel market growth significantly in this segment.
Catgut :
Catgut sutures are made from the natural fibrous tissue of sheep or cattle intestines, and they have been used for centuries due to their biocompatibility and effective absorption properties. While their use has declined with the rise of synthetic materials, catgut sutures still hold a niche market in specific applications, such as general and gynecological surgeries. The resurgence of interest in biocompatible materials is leading to a gradual increase in the demand for catgut sutures, particularly in regions where cost-effectiveness and traditional practices are valued. As healthcare providers seek reliable and effective suturing options, the market for catgut sutures is expected to experience modest growth.
